• File

Рома

Backend-програміст

Considering positions:
Backend-програміст, Fullstack-розробник, Back end програміст
Age:
19 years
City of residence:
Lviv
Ready to work:
Lviv, Remote

Contact information

The job seeker has entered a phone number and email.

Name, contacts and photo are only available to registered employers. To access the candidates' personal information, log in as an employer or sign up.

Uploaded file

Quick view version

This resume is posted as a file. The quick view option may be worse than the original resume.

Roman Hontar​
Email: [open contact info](look above in the "contact info" section)
Phone: [open contact info](look above in the "contact info" section)
LinkedIn: [open contact info](look above in the "contact info" section)
GitHub: https://github.com/GontarRoma
Telegram: @roma_gontar1

About Me

Full-stack developer with strong experience in React, Next.js, Node.js, and NestJS.
Skilled in building scalable, production-ready applications (e.g., social network, test
platform).Third-year Applied Math student at Lviv Polytechnic, ranked in the top 10 of
my class.

Technical Skills

●​ Frontend: React, React Native, Next.js, TypeScript, Tailwind CSS, Chakra UI
●​ Backend: Node.js, Express, NestJS, PostgreSQL, MongoDB
●​ Other: Git, Docker, OAuth (Auth0, Okta), REST API, Prisma ORM, ReCharts

Work Experience

🎓 Dual Education Project (SoftServe & University)
Role: Frontend Developer​
Tech: Next.js, Tailwind CSS, Java Spring Boot, PostgreSQL, Prisma ORM, Okta,
JIRA​
GitHub: project

●​ Developed user registration and login via Okta
●​ Built key features: posts, comments, content management, topic admin
with autofill
●​ Created movie release calendar and responsive site structure
●​ Integrated frontend with backend REST API
●​ Designed and developed a mobile version
●​ Took initiative to rewrite backend using NestJS and Prisma ORM (personal
growth)

🚀 Hackathon – "Rebuilding Ukraine" by SoftServe & BEST Lviv
Role: Frontend Developer​
Tech: Next.js, Tailwind CSS, Google OAuth, Java Spring Boot, PostgreSQL​

🏆
GitHub: ReFarm​
5th place (top-5) out of 20+ teams

●​ Built full MVP frontend in 24 hours
●​ Integrated Google OAuth with role-based registration (farmer/investor)
●​ Designed cadastral map for land investment with real data
●​ Integrated investment flow: 70% to farmer, 25% deferred tokens, 5%
platform fee
●​ Proposed minefield map for future demining donations

📊 Teacher-Student Testing Platform
Role: Founder & Full-Stack Developer​
Tech: Next.js, TypeScript, Tailwind, NestJS, Prisma, ReCharts, Docker, VPS
Site: https://pointup.com.ua
Demo: https://youtu.be/Jnz_J-Gc_no?si=b1Ekgt6RRrAA0Z0N

●​ Built a full-featured tutoring platform where teachers manage students,
create tests, assign them, track progress, and analyze performance.
●​ Implemented AI-powered tools: test generation, automated error analysis,
personalized follow-up practice tests, and topic-based content
recommendations.
●​ Added role-based access (teacher/student), secure onboarding, test editor
with multiple question types, assignment system, and student test-taking UI
with autosave & timers.
●​ Developed analytics dashboards for teachers: student performance
trends, topic-level insights, and success metrics.
●​ Enabled content storage (PDF/video/audio/text) and a structured library of
teaching materials.
●​ Integrated subscription plans, referral system, and usage-based limits for
AI features.
●​ Configured and deployed the entire system manually on a VPS:
Dockerized services, set up Nginx as reverse proxy, HTTPS, environment
management, and production-grade optimization.
●​ Future roadmap: real-time proctoring, mobile app, gamification, and
advanced AI lesson builder.

☕ Molis Coffee Shop Platform (In Development)
Role: Full-Stack Developer

Tech: Next.js (Frontend & Backend), TypeScript, Tailwind CSS, Prisma, Vercel Dev
Environment: dev link

●​ Building a modern, full-stack cafe management and e-commerce platform
entirely on Next.js, utilizing API routes/Server Actions for seamless backend
logic and data fetching.
●​ Developing a dynamic digital menu allowing customers to browse categories,
view product details, and manage their cart with intuitive UI interactions.
●​ Implementing a secure admin dashboard for the cafe staff to manage menu
items, track incoming orders, and update content in real-time.
●​ Setting up automated CI/CD pipelines and deployment via Vercel, ensuring
fast edge delivery and optimized performance.
●​ Integrating database architecture using Prisma to handle products, user
sessions, and order history efficiently.
●​ Current focus: Finalizing the checkout flow, building out the loyalty system,
and optimizing mobile responsiveness before the official production launch.
Education

Lviv Polytechnic University​
Bachelor's Degree in Applied Mathematics​
2023 - 2027

Languages

●​ Ukrainian: Native
●​ English: B1+

Similar candidates

All similar candidates


Compare your requirements and salary with other companies' jobs: